Pita Pit owners Mammoth Brands refresh brand stable, plan 50 Roll’d stores

The Pita Pit franchisors are making moves to refresh their stable of brands and roll out 50 Roll’d quick-service restaurants.Mammoth Brands, the franchisor of Pita Pit, Egg’d, Bowl’d, and school tuckshop chain Tuckr, has secured the long-term master franchisor rights for the Australian-founded Vietnamese food chain.The firm was also one of dozens of companies that lost revenue due to changes in the current Government's model around school lunches. Pita Pit had previously supplied lunches to about 84 schools...
